如何实现“python json 删掉属性”

概述

在Python中,我们可以使用json库来处理JSON格式的数据。如果要删除JSON对象中的某个属性,可以通过python代码来实现。下面将介绍具体的步骤和代码示例。

步骤

以下是删除JSON属性的步骤:

| 步骤 | 操作                   |
|------|------------------------|
| 1    | 导入json库             |
| 2    | 将JSON数据转换为Python对象 |
| 3    | 删除指定属性           |
| 4    | 将Python对象转换为JSON数据 |

代码示例

下面是每个步骤的具体操作及代码示例:

步骤1:导入json库

import json  # 导入json库

步骤2:将JSON数据转换为Python对象

json_data = '{"name": "Alice", "age": 25, "city": "New York"}'
python_obj = json.loads(json_data)  # 将JSON数据转换为Python对象

步骤3:删除指定属性

del python_obj['city']  # 删除属性'city'

步骤4:将Python对象转换为JSON数据

new_json_data = json.dumps(python_obj)  # 将Python对象转换为JSON数据
print(new_json_data)  # 打印结果

经过以上几个步骤,你就可以成功删除JSON对象中的指定属性了。

流程图

flowchart TD
    A[导入json库] --> B[将JSON数据转换为Python对象]
    B --> C[删除指定属性]
    C --> D[将Python对象转换为JSON数据]

结论

通过本文的介绍,你学会了如何在Python中删除JSON对象中的属性。希望对你有所帮助,如果有任何问题,请随时向我提问。祝你学习进步!